To set the record straight on some things before the hilarious and weird ensues, let’s kill the myth of the stern chaperone. I don’t know about Europe of the 1700’s, but in America, chaperones were not a requirement for an outing as they became in later years, or may have been in centuries previous. The colonials had a much more provincial method, it consisted of knowing who your daughter was with, and if she turned up pregnant, as many did, taking her and the responsible male to the church and having them banded in holy wedlock.

If you were over twenty-one things got slightly more tricky. While the parents of a frolicsome young maid of age would no doubt want to protect her from disrepute, she no longer required their consent to wed. In fact the only people who had to consent to the marriage was herself and the man she planned to be landed with. Of course men could use this to their advantage by professing love and marriage, getting their way and then getting out of dodge or denying they had done any such thing when the woman they had misled came demanding her rights as wife. This lead to interesting techniques to keep one’s virtue above insult. One such technique was to sequester a friend, sister, or someone trustworthy in the closet, or the room next door, or inside the linens chest while the troth was plighted and then if the man decided to renege later, there was a witness to testify he had in fact married the maligned lady who was seeking her position as his wife to be honored.

Another method employed as an early sort of paternity test and energy conservation in one was the bundling board. A couple could be allowed to spend the night together in the chilly days of say autumn or winter, provided the place they were staying equipped them with a bundling board; which was, just as it sounds to be, a plank of wood. This plank was placed between the two members of this pair to prevent any premarital hanky-panky. Now of course any but the most naive parents would know that as a promoter of abstinence this piece of timber was about as effective as a plow would be on a boat. But having allowed the young duo their freedom, should the girl turn up pregnant, they knew just who to point their fingers at. The young amorous adults could only be expected to understand this unspoken contract, which is why even with less restraint than would be seen for the next 150 years, men understood that taking a lady to bed had serious repercussions, you could end up with an empty-headed big-bosomed wife who couldn’t tie a knot just because you’d got her with child or her parents had discovered the two of you had been together in a prohibited kind of way.

Things were in such a state of moral decay that just a few decades before war broke out against Britain some ministers were allowing a two month grace period for couples to get their butts to the altar before the bun in the oven became labeled a bastard, and had to live with that stigma for the rest of their life.
